With respect to the OFED stack used, we are using the latest official
software stack supplied by Voltaire. The reason for this is that there
is more to OFED than just the kernel modules, including many libraries
and tools,
      
None of these should be necessary for Lustre to use I/B.
    

Also very important to note is that if you are changing the IB stack,
then Lustre also needs to be recompiled to work with the new IB stack.

  
Yes. As a matter of fact, you have anticipated a question I have: how does one re-build Lustre in a safe and consistent manner? I'm working through the docs, but I have come across a problem when I try to run "make rpms" in the Lustre source:

make[4]: *** No rule to make target `/usr/src/redhat/BUILD/lustre-1.6.5.1/ldiskfs/Module.symvers', needed by `Module.symvers'.  Stop.

How do I ensure that the build environment that Lustre requires is properly prepared? I could just hoick a soft link to the Module.symvers file in the kernel tree, but that's a little messy.

I've attached a draft copy of the build process to this message. Again, just looking to sanity check the method, since I'm obviously missing something.

Creating Lustre Packages From Source for RHEL 4.5 AS, 64-bit
============================================================


Pre-requisites
--------------


RHEL 4.5 AS Full Installation

SUN-supplied Linux RDAC kernel modules installed.

System running on Stock RHEL 4.5 AS kernel with RDAC support.

Quilt Source
Lustre Source
RHEL 4.5 AS Kernel SRPM


1. Download and install Quilt:
        http://download.savannah.gnu.org/releases/quilt/

2. Install the RHEL 4.5 AS Kernel SRPM, found on RHEL 4.5 source CD 4.

3. Change to the Red Hat RPM specs directory and extract the full kernel
        source tree. This will also apply Red Hat's patches to the source:

        cd /usr/src/redhat/SPECS
        rpmbuild -bp kernel-2.6.spec 

4. Install the Lustre sources.

        rpm -ivh 
lustre-source-1.6.5.1-2.6.9_67.0.7.EL_lustre.1.6.5.1smp.x86_64.rpm

5. Prepare the kernel source for the Lustre patches:

        cd /us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9
        rm -f patches series 
        ln -s 
/usr/src/lustre-1.6.5.1/lustre/kernel_patches/series/2.6-rhel4.series series
        ln -s /usr/src/lustre-1.6.5.1/lustre/kernel_patches/patches .

6. Apply the Lustre patches to the kernel sources:

        cd /us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9
        quilt push -av

7.0. Edit the Makefile in the Kernel Source and ensure that the EXTRAVERSION
        variable matches the suffix of the original kernel. e.g.:

EXTRAVERSION = -55.ELsmp

        If this is not done, the OFED build will fail later on, as it will
        incorrectly identify the kernel and apply the wrong patches. This in 
turn
        leads to a build failure when compiling the "ofa_kernel" rpm.

7.2. Prepare the kernel source.

cd /us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9
cp 
/usr/src/lustre-1.6.5.1/lustre/kernel_patches/kernel_configs/kernel-2.6.9-2.6-rhel4-x86_64-smp.config
 .config
make oldconfig || make menuconfig
make include/asm
make include/linux/version.h
make SUBDIRS=scripts

7.5. Backup the old kernel modules.

mv /lib/modules/2.6.9-55.ELsmp /lib/modules/2.6.9-55.ELsmp.orig

8. Build the kernel and the kernel modules.

make bzImage
make modules && make modules_install

9. Copy the kernel image into the /boot partition and create initial RAM-disk
        for the new kernel.

cp arch/x86_64/boot/bzImage /boot/vmlinuz-2.6.9-55.EL_lustre.1.6.5.1smp
cd /boot
mkinitrd initrd-2.6.9-55.EL_lustre.1.6.5.1smp 2.6.9-55.ELsmp

10. Create a new menu entry in GRUB.

11. Reboot the system, select the new kernel entry to load the OS.

12. Build the RDAC modules. Install the mpp initrc image into the boot
        partition and update GRUB. Reboot.

13. Build and install OFED. Reboot when complete.

        ./install.pl -c ofed.conf.Volt -s 
/us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9

        cd /usr/src/ofa_kernel-1.3.1
        /usr/share/doc/ofed-docs-1.3.1/create_Module.symvers.sh
        cat /usr/src/ofa_kernel-1.3.1/Module.symvers >> 
/us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9/Module.symvers

14. Build Lustre

cd /usr/src/lustre-1.6.5.1/

# Use the following command line:
./configure --with-linux=/us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9 
--with-o2ib=/usr/src/ofa_kernel-1.3.1

# This is the command line in the Lustre spec file:
./configure '--with-linux=/usr/src/redhat/BUILD/kernel-2.6.9/linux-2.6.9' 
'--with-o2ib=/usr/src/ofa_kernel-1.3.1' '--enable-liblustre' 
'--enable-liblustre-tests' '--with-lustre-hack' '--with-sockets' 
'--sysconfdir=/etc' '--mandir=/usr/share/man' '--libdir=/usr/lib64' 
--with-lustre-hack --with-sockets  --sysconfdir=/etc --mandir=/usr/share/man 
--libdir=/usr/lib64

make
make rpms
